Kilmar Abrego Garcia, a Salvadoran national facing serious federal charges for human smuggling, has filed a lawsuit challenging the Trump administration’s plan to deport him to Uganda.

Abrego Garcia, who was deported to El Salvador earlier this year as part of efforts to crack down on suspected gang members and criminals, was brought back to the U.S. in June to face charges of human smuggling in Tennessee.

Abrego Garcia rejected a plea deal offered by the Trump administration that would have allowed him to serve his time in the United States and then be deported to Costa Rica, where officials there have reportedly agreed to take him in. Instead, he chose release, reuniting with his family in Maryland after more than 160 days behind bars, and now faces deportation to Uganda.

The Hill reports:

Abrego Garcia filed a habeas petition in federal court in Maryland, seeking to block his immediate deportation after he was taken into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) custody Monday morning when he reported for a check-in at ICE’s Baltimore field office.

In the sealed petition, Abrego Garcia’s lawyers argue that while the government did provide notice to his counsel Friday that it intends to deport him to Uganda, it did not notify Abrego Garcia himself, as a judge previously ordered.

“And now, the Government has, without forewarning, taken Petitioner into ICE detention based on the notice of removal to Uganda, without providing him an opportunity to be heard on his expressed fears of persecution and torture in that country,” Abrego Garcia’s lawyers argue in the petition.

In a statement to The Hill, Abrego Garcia’s lawyer Simon Sandoval-Moshenberg said his detention is “both unnecessary and cruel.”

“After months of incarceration, he deserves the opportunity to remain safely at home with his family while his claims are fairly considered,” the lawyer said. “Instead, ICE is once again rushing to deport him, potentially to countries where his safety cannot be assured.

“For this reason, our team has filed a new lawsuit demanding that the government refrain from deporting him anywhere unless and until a court has heard his claim for protection,” he continued. “Justice requires no less.”

Homeland Security Secretary Kristi Noem has confirmed that he will be deported to Uganda.

“President Trump is not going to allow this illegal alien, who is an MS-13 gang member, human trafficker, serial domestic abuser, and child predator to terrorize American citizens any longer,” Noem said.
